Description:
Non-response to
pharmacotherapy
for
panic
disorder
(PD) is a well-documented problem. However, little information exists to guide next-step strategies for these non-responders. In addition to pharmacologic augmentation strategies, several studies support the efficacy of
cognitive
-
behavior
therapy (CBT) for these
patients
, although data on long-term
outcome
s has been lacking. In this study, we provide
one
-
year
outcomes on a sample of 63 patients who completed group CBT for PD after failing to respond adequately to previous pharmacotherapy. Sustained significant benefit was found for all dimensional outcome scores, and nearly two-thirds of the sample met
remission
criteria. This occurred with reductions in medication use over the
follow
-up period. Negative
predictors
of remission status included comorbid dysthymia, social phobia, and generalized anxiety disorder. These results provide additional evidence for the efficacy of CBT for medication non-responders with PD.
